Main Entry: mock
Part of Speech: verb
Definition: ridicule

Synonyms:

buffoon, burlesque, caricature, chaff, deride, flout, hoot, insult, jape, jeer, kid, laugh at, make fun of, needle, parody, poke fun at, rally, rib, scoff, scorn, show contempt, sneer, taunt, tease, thumb nose at, travesty

Antonyms:

flatter, praise
Main Entry: scoff
Part of Speech: verb
Definition: make fun of; despise

Synonyms:

belittle, boo, contemn, deride, dig at, disbelieve, discount, discredit, disdain, flout, gibe, jeer, knock*, laugh at, make light of, mock, pan, poke fun at, pooh-pooh, rag, rally, reject, revile, ride, ridicule, scorn, show contempt, sneer, tease

Antonyms:

be nice, praise
